jsp的全稱:java server pages。Java的服務(wù)器頁面。
jsp的主要作用是代替Servlet程序回傳html頁面的數(shù)據(jù)。
因為Servlet程序回傳html頁面數(shù)據(jù)是一件非常繁瑣的事情。開發(fā)成本和維護(hù)成本都極高。
2. JSP的本質(zhì)jsp頁面本質(zhì)上是一個Servlet程序。
當(dāng)我們第一次訪問jsp頁面的時候。Tomcat服務(wù)器會幫我們把jsp頁面翻譯成為一個java源文件。并且對它進(jìn)行編譯成為.class字節(jié)碼文件。
3. 聲明腳本格式:<%! 聲明java代碼 %>
4. 表達(dá)式腳本格式:<%=表達(dá)式%>
作用:jsp頁面上輸出數(shù)據(jù)
表達(dá)式腳本的特點:
1、所有的表達(dá)式腳本都會翻譯到_jspService方法中
2、表達(dá)式腳本都會被翻譯成為out.print()輸出到頁面上
3、由于表達(dá)式腳本翻譯的內(nèi)容都在_jspService()方法中,所以_jspService()方法中的對象都可以直接使用
4、表達(dá)式腳本中的表達(dá)式不能以分號結(jié)束
request 請求對象
response 響應(yīng)對象
pageContext jsp的上下文對象
session 會話對象
application ServletContext對象
config ServletConfig對象
out jsp輸出流對象
page 指向當(dāng)前jsp的對象
excpetion 異常對象
域?qū)ο笫强梢韵馦ap一樣存取數(shù)據(jù)的對象。四個域?qū)ο蠊δ芤粯?。不同的是它們對?shù)據(jù)的存取范圍。
7. JSP中的out輸出和response.getWriter輸出的區(qū)別response中表示響應(yīng),我們經(jīng)常用于設(shè)置返回給客戶端的內(nèi)容(輸出)
out也是給用戶做輸出使用的。
ServletContextListener它可以監(jiān)聽ServletContext對象的創(chuàng)建和銷毀。
ServletContext對象在web工程啟動的時候創(chuàng)建,在web工程停止的時候銷毀。
監(jiān)聽到創(chuàng)建和銷毀之后都會分別調(diào)用ServletConetextListener監(jiān)聽器的方法反饋。
參考資料:JavaWeb全套教程
你是否還在尋找穩(wěn)定的海外服務(wù)器提供商?創(chuàng)新互聯(lián)www.cdcxhl.cn海外機(jī)房具備T級流量清洗系統(tǒng)配攻擊溯源,準(zhǔn)確流量調(diào)度確保服務(wù)器高可用性,企業(yè)級服務(wù)器適合批量采購,新人活動首月15元起,快前往官網(wǎng)查看詳情吧
網(wǎng)頁標(biāo)題:JavaWeb之jsp-創(chuàng)新互聯(lián)
網(wǎng)頁路徑:http://jinyejixie.com/article26/jsgcg.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站維護(hù)、網(wǎng)站導(dǎo)航、App設(shè)計、全網(wǎng)營銷推廣、品牌網(wǎng)站制作、商城網(wǎng)站
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)
猜你還喜歡下面的內(nèi)容